Frequently Asked Questions
- Q: What is the main purpose of the "#InitialDNeverEnds" event?
- A: The event is held to commemorate the release of Volume 2 of Shuichi Shigeno's latest work, "Subaru and Comet."
- Q: When and where will the "#InitialDNeverEnds" event take place?
- A: The event will be held on Saturday, March 28th, and Sunday, March 29th, at Inaribashi Square in front of Shibuya Stream in Tokyo.
- Q: What special exhibition will be featured at the event?
- A: A "Legacy of the Soul" exhibition will showcase Subaru's BRZ from "Subaru and Comet" parked alongside Takumi Fujiwara's Hachi-Roku (Toyota AE86).
- Q: How can people who cannot attend the event win a "phantom reprint of Volume 1" of "Initial D"?
- A: They can participate in an X (Twitter) campaign by posting their memories related to "Initial D," "MF Ghost," or "Subaru and Comet" with the hashtag "#InitialDNeverEnds."
- Q: What is the significance of the cars featured in the "Legacy of the Soul" exhibition?
- A: The exhibition highlights the passing down of the dream of being the fastest on public roads from "Initial D" protagonist Takumi Fujiwara to the protagonists of "Subaru and Comet."
